Mike Pence must testify before January 6 grand jury, US judge rules

  • The former vice-president was subpoenaed by the special counsel investigating efforts by Trump and his allies to overturn the results of the 2020 election
  • Pence had argued that he could not be forced to testify because he was serving in his capacity as president of the Senate that day
